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: primigravida or Multigravida Live and Single Fetus Gestational Age between 8_14 Weeks (with Sonography) Grade of Nausea and Vomiting between 3_12 (Mild and Moderate) Not following a specific anti-nausea diet in the last 24 hours Having at least basic literacy (elementary level) Not using herbal medications simultaneously with the intervention to relieve nausea and vomiting in the last 24 hours Having the possibility of telephone contact No intention to travel within the next 4 days
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: History of allergy to the studied essential oil Underlying conditions including molar pregnancy, pyelonephritis, thyroid disorders, gastrointestinal diseases, or any other condition causing nausea and vomiting symptoms Multiple pregnancies (e.g., twins or higher-order pregnancies) Having an impaired sense of smell Tobacco use Presence of psychological symptoms within the past 6 months (as reported by the mother)
